Client Virtualization Next-Generation Technologies Enable IT to Increase Productivity, Reduce Complexity, Cut Costs and Improve Management of Devices
Total Page:16
File Type:pdf, Size:1020Kb
WHITE PAPER Client Virtualization Next-generation technologies enable IT to increase productivity, reduce complexity, cut costs and improve management of devices. It’s time to take a serious look. 1 Executive Summary Table of Contents 2 What Is Client Virtualization? 2 Why Client Virtualization? 3 Presentation Virtualization 4 Application Virtualization 5 Desktop Virtualization 6 Where Is the ROI? 6 Understanding the Risks 7 Managing the User Experience 7 Getting Started 8 CDW: Your Client Virtualization Partner Executive Summary For organizations with hundreds to thousands of endpoints, managing their devices can be an enormous challenge. Employees are more mobile than ever, working from home and on the road, and easy access to the Internet means that most organiza- tions now operate on 24x7 schedules, 365 days a year. The challenges and costs of supporting hundreds or thousands of users utilizing all kinds of devices is something IT has been trying to get under control for quite a while. Client virtualization brings a wide array of products and solutions that offer the promise of finally enabling IT to gain more control over their client infrastructure while at the same time still offering a rich, rewarding experience to users throughout the organization. With client virtualization, IT has the opportunity to reduce total costs, improve security, and enhance compliance and business continuity, thereby beginning to put in place an infrastructure that will be practical, efficient, flexible and scalable for years to come. 2 CLIENT VIRTUALIZATION What Is Client Virtualization? organization would expect to see after implementing client virtualization technologies. At its most basic level, client virtualization technologies enable Patch Management: Think about the tasks involved in patch IT to deploy both applications and desktops in a more efficient management. You have to update the firmware and software and secure manner to almost any endpoint over any network. drivers frequently; you have to update the operating system; Because client virtualization comes in a variety of flavors, the you have to update the utilities and plug-ins — for instance, technology can sometimes be overwhelming, depending upon Internet Explorer, Antivirus Client agents, Instant Messaging which vendor is promoting which flavor. To keep the concepts Client, WebEx client, Flash Plug-in, etc. That does not include simple, what follows are descriptions of three prominent ways the applications, which are also getting updates frequently. in which client virtualization is deployed, in order of maturity As each of these patches becomes available, you have to test and including listings of key vendors. Each of these approaches application compatibility to ensure that all related applications will be discussed in greater detail in the body of this article. will still work together. As an example, a CRM application may • Presentation Virtualization. With presentation virtualiza- not work with Office 2010 and, at the same time, may only tion, applications are stored in the data center and end users work with a particular version of the Flash player in Internet access them through a web portal from which the applications Explorer 7. And you have to run through this regression testing and the data are “presented” to them from a Windows Server for hundreds of different applications. session. Leading vendors include Citrix and Microsoft. • Application Virtualization. With application virtualiza- With client virtualization — and, in particular, tion, applications are virtualized into an executable file that desktop virtualization — a centralized image is used, is run from the client device. The virtual application is then which makes patching desktops much easier and more predictable, enabling patch management to isolated from the operating system, ensuring compatibility no be rolled out to all end users in a matter of minutes. matter which version is being used. Leading vendors include Microsoft, Citrix and VMware. Security: Endpoint security has become a nightmare, both • Desktop Virtualization. With desktop virtualization, the figuratively and literally, for many IT professionals. The threats operating system and applications are stored within the data to security are becoming more complicated. Users can save center and are presented/streamed to the end user via mission-critical data on unsecured flash drives. They can burn any client access device. Leading vendors include VMware, that information to a DVD or upload it to a dropbox, Apple Citrix and Microsoft. iDisk, Windows Live SkyDrive or other locations where data can easily be compromised. Users can also save documents Why Client Virtualization? on their notebooks or their broadband modem’s flash drive. So why should you consider client virtualization, and why now? Without encryption, any of this data could easily be extracted from any of these devices, even by a novice PC user. For IT professionals, endpoint management is becoming more and more challenging. Workers are more mobile, organizations Today more end users are bringing in their own endpoints more global and devices become both commonplace and and adding them to the corporate network, which then more diverse. Yet, in the face of these mounting challenges, becomes an instant security risk. Devices such as the iPad many IT departments are also facing declining budgets and are quickly penetrating the market and growing in pop- growing pressure by corporate management to “move at the ularity. Some companies are now looking at implementing speed of business.” network access control (NAC) to allow only certain devices Client virtualization, in any of the available flavors, offers IT the on their network and prevent unauthorized ones. This is one opportunity to gain more control over their endpoint devices, way of addressing the problem, but client virtualization which means they can dramatically reduce the costs of support- offers other ways without necessarily placing limits on ing these devices and users, while at the same time improve end-user devices. security, compliance and disaster readiness throughout the Viruses can destroy the data on PCs, and virus attacks con- organization. What’s more, client virtualization offers a highly tinue to increase, which makes outbreak management more scalable solution that reduces IT overhead and simplifies IT difficult, even with a well-planned antivirus deployment. management, enabling the organization to be more flexible Anti-malware software must be continually updated to when rolling out new applications and services as needs change. prevent keyloggers from stealing password information and How can client virtualization simplify management, improve critical data and moving it offsite. Desktops can be “cleaned” security, reduce costs and make IT more responsive to the when a user logs off, wiping away any data, downloaded organization’s needs? Here are some of the benefits that an files or possible viruses. 800.800.4239 | CDW.com 3 With client virtualization, desktops and applications Presentation Virtualization can be centralized in the data center, thereby Probably the most mature of all client virtualization technolo- offering more granular controls over what end gies, presentation virtualization allows multiple users to run users have access to. applications from a set of Windows servers, thereby remotely delivering applications to almost any device. Software Distribution Management: Software goes Diagram 1 explains what this technology looks like from through major revisions every one or two years. For example, an architecture perspective. Presentation virtualization, when the progression from Office 2007 to Office 2010 took two productized, is known as Windows Remote Desktop Services years. Rolling out an application such as Office requires a great (formerly Terminal Services), which runs on top of Windows deal of testing and migration assistance. Many new versions Server 2008 and essentially allows users to access independent of software not only conflict with certain operating system versions, they also conflict with application versions. For exam- sessions that contain the applications installed on the server’s ple, when Office 2007 came out, it was more than six months operating system. Although the use of application virtualiza- before it was supported to work with Adobe Acrobat. In tion technology is recommended (as shown in the diagram), addition, some versions of software require a new version most deployments still use the traditional model of install- of another software to enable it to work properly. Again, for ing applications directly on the server. Reasons for doing so Office 2007 to work with Adobe Acrobat, customers had include cost and the maturity of application virtualization, to buy upgrades to Adobe Acrobat V8. Further complicating but as of September 2009, Microsoft has included the use matters in managing and upgrading software, each operating of its App-V product as a benefit of the Windows 2008 system and application platform may have a completely RDS CAL, which means that every RDS Server has access different update method — for example, updating applica- to application virtualization. tions on Windows is completely different from updating applications on the Mac platform. Diagram 1 — Presentation Virtualization Architecture With client virtualization, software distribution Excel 2010 Adobe Acrobat Outlook 2010 becomes simple because applications can be accessed from within the